Foreword
This Standard is not equivalent to use international standard ISO 4332.1997 Non-Ionic
Surface Active-Agents – Determination of Sulfated Ash – Gravimetric Method.
This Standard changed the platinum crucible used in ISO 4322 into porcelain crucible;
changed the heating by gas lamp into heating by an electric furnace; ignited the sample
with filter paper core, so that the sample can burn smoothly without splashing.

Non-Ionic Surface Active Agents - Determination
of Sulfated Ash - Gravimetric Method
1 Scope
This Standard specifies the gravimetric method to determine the sulfate ash in the
general non-ionic surface active-agent.
This Standard is applicable to determine the sulfate ash in the general non-ionic
surface active-agent.
2 Normative References
The following standards contain provisions which, through reference in this Standard,
constitute provisions of this Standard. At the time of publication, the editions indicated
are valid. All standards are subject to revision. The parties who are using this Standard
shall explore the possibility of using the latest version of the following standards.
GB/T 13173.1-1991 Method of Sample Division for Detergents (eqv ISO 607.1980)
3 Principle
The test portion was calcined in the presence of a sulfuric acid solution; and the ash
in the form of sulfate was weighed.
4 Reagents
During the analysis process, only use the analytically pure reagents and distilled water
or the water with at least equivalent purity.
Sulfuric acid. approximately 6mol/L solution.
